Output 2ae889020062dc13bfba72175711660f712d0888b407adfdc4b51c52f1642121:1

value
6963024913485
script pubkey
OP_0 OP_PUSHBYTES_20 2b480c8d36ee553ea6509978f37de26482c34c7b
address
tb1q9dyqerfkae2nafjsn9u0xl0zvjpvxnrmdnys0x
transaction
2ae889020062dc13bfba72175711660f712d0888b407adfdc4b51c52f1642121
confirmations
162005
spent
true